If you don't need your Windows machines to see your Mac, then you
don't need to turn on this option.  Also, you might try navigating to

smb://WindowsMachineName

where WIndowsMachineName is the name of your windows box.  If notthing
else, you might get a error you can look up in the Macintosh help
files.

> Try going to the computer window by pressing command shift c. Also, if
> you're using windows 7, there are a couple adjustments you need to
> make, in particular, disabling the 128 bit encription. Also, be sure
> that SMB sharing is enabled in your system preferences.

>>> You shouldn't need to use this to set the work group. To do this, open
>>> network preferences, and click advanced. Click the wins tab, here you
>>> can indicate the name of your work group.
